TAB review Aug 31
Rugby and rugby league were the two sports that the bigger punters were interested in last week with mixed success.
Firstly to rugby and the week's biggest wager was a $30,000 multi on Wellington and Canterbury both winning their ITM Cup games at $1.81. Canterbury won easily over Auckland but Wellington had to come from 10-25 down at halftime to get the points in the finish. Also in that particular match we took a bet of $15,600 on Northland at $1.40 while there were several successful halftime bets on Wellington getting a 4 and a half point start. They were $10,000 at $1.85 and another $10,000 at $1.75. Other sizeable rugby bets to report: $28,000 at $1.35 on the Springboks to beat the Wallabies (winner), $10,000 at $1.52 on Taranaki to beat Otago (winner), and $7,000 aat $1.75 on Otago getting an 18 and a half point start from Taranaki (winner). Monday night rugby league was once again very well received on the sports desk. This week the Canterbury Bulldogs came out of the blocks quickly and lead 16-nil before the Penrith Panthers pegged them back and won with a try in the last seconds of the match. During live betting on the game we took $35,000 at a lay price of $1.45 on the Bulldogs, who were always in front in the game until the 80th minute. On a happier note for the punters there was a winning $15,000 bet at $1.35 on the Wests Tigers to beat the Melbourne Storm. Baseball was again popular during the week and there was good success for the punter who invested $10,000 at $1.55 on St Louis to beat Washington. Another winner was the $9,952 at $1.52 on Milwaukee to down Pittsburgh but a $7,205 wager at $1.70 on Tampa Bay beating the Boston Red Sox went astray. Finally - several large racing bets to report. $10,000 at $2.80 on Moudre to win the Hocking Quality in Australia (winner) and $7,000 at $4.50 on Wall Street to win the Mudgway Stakes (beaten by a nose).
